38-2303. Approved certification program, defined.

Approved certification program means a certification process for nurse practitioners utilized by an approved certifying body that
(1)requires evidence of completion of a formal program of study in the nurse practitioner clinical specialty,
(2)requires successful completion of a nationally recognized certification examination developed by the approved certifying body,
(3)provides an ongoing recertification program, and
(4)is approved by the board.
